This is a rare opportunity to purchase five remaining parcels of an original six lot assemblage totaling 10.42 acres in Collier County, Florida, located just minutes from Lake Trafford, a well known freshwater lake prized for excellent fishing. One of the original six lots has already sold, leaving five parcels available, each priced at fifty thousand dollars and ranging between 1.32 and 1.93 acres. The three northern parcels along Winston Road must be purchased together as one group and will not be sold individually. The two remaining parcels on the south side may be purchased together as adjoining lots, and will not be divided in a way that would leave any parcel landlocked without usable access. Buyers also have the option to purchase all five remaining parcels together for $250,000, a price well below the tax assessed value of the land. The property recently underwent a full environmental study, giving buyers helpful insight into the land's natural characteristics to support future development or conservation planning. The surrounding area offers everyday convenience along with recreational appeal. A Winn-Dixie at Immokalee Plaza is nearby for groceries, along with a liquor store, ATM, coin counter, lottery, and money order and money transfer services. Lake Trafford Marina is close by with boat rentals, airboat tours, fishing gear, and a campground offering RV hookups. Families will find Immokalee High School and Lake Trafford Elementary School in the area, and those interested in local history can visit the Immokalee Pioneer Museum at Roberts Ranch, home to preserved buildings from the eighteen hundreds. This land offers flexibility for residential development, individual home sites, agricultural use, or simple recreational enjoyment, giving buyers the chance to shape the property to their own goals.

Lake Trafford Shores, located between Lake Trafford and downtown Immokalee, is a lakeside and residential Immokalee neighborhood with broad water views and a quiet, low-rise streetscape. The neighborhood’s character concentrates around the Lake Trafford boat ramp area, where anglers, airboats, and picnic tables set a working-waterfront tone. Single-story homes and mobile-home lots line sandy lanes, with palms and open sky framing the horizon. Mornings track the shoreline for birdlife and glassy water, while afternoons shift to breezes off the lake. Nearby, Seminole Casino Hotel Immokalee, Immokalee Pioneer Museum at Roberts Ranch, and the Immokalee Performing Arts Center act as cultural anchors beyond the shoreline.

The purpose and intent of the rural agricultural district (A) is to provide lands for agricultural, pastoral, and rural land uses by accommodating traditional agricultural, agricultural related activities and facilities, support facilities related to agricultural needs, and conservation uses. Uses that are generally considered compatible to agricultural uses that would not endanger or damage the agricultural, environmental, potable water, or wildlife resources of the County, are permissible as conditional uses in the A district. The A district corresponds to and implements the Agricultural/Rural land use designation on the future land use map of the Collier County GMP, and in some instances, may occur in the designated urban area. The maximum density permissible in the rural agricultural district within the urban mixed use district shall be guided, in part, by the density rating system contained in the future land use element of the GMP. The maximum density permissible or permitted in A district shall not exceed the density permissible under the density rating system. The maximum density permissible in the A district within the agricultural/rural district of the future land use element of the Collier County GMP shall be consistent with and not exceed the density permissible or permitted under the agricultural/rural district of the future land use element.
